Job Description Summary Bamber-Barnwell Emergency Department is a free-standing emergency department serving surrounding communities. Entity Medical University Hospital Authority (MUHA) Worker Type Employee Worker Sub-Type​ Regular Cost Center CC004765 ORBG - Bamberg-Barnwell Emergency Medical Center Pay Rate Type Hourly Pay Grade Health-28 Scheduled Weekly Hours 36 Work Shift Nights (United States of America) Job Description Job Summary Provide professional nursing care within an assigned unit and coordinate care planning with other disciplines. Work Environment Regularly exposed to infectious, contagious and blood borne diseases. Contact with patients under a wide variety of circumstances. Exposed to unpleasant elements including accidents, injuries and illnesses. Subject to varying and unpredictable situations. Must be able to handle emergency or crisis situations. Must be able to handle emergency or crisis situations. Is occasionally subject to irregular hours. Occasional exposure to radiation. Supervisory Responsibilities LPN, CNA, WS, Tech, MOA Financial Responsibilities Financial stewardship of supplies and resources. Essential Functions Documents initial nursing histories, assesses patients’ conditions per policy requirements and develops individual care plans for patients taking into consideration their physical, psycho-social, environmental, cultural, and spiritual needs. Assists physicians with examinations, procedures and other processes related to direct patient care according to established policies and procedures. Evaluates outcomes of patient care, consult with other specialists as required and revises nursing care processes as necessary to obtain optimal patient care. Coordinates discharge planning. Monitors and records patients’ condition. Maintains confidentiality. Using an interdisciplinary approach, formulates a teaching plan based on identified learning needs and evaluates effectiveness of learning [including family teaching] as appropriate. Coordinates patients’ ordered diagnostic and therapeutic services. Communicates patients’ condition during hand-offs. Performs other miscellaneous and related duties as assigned by the director of nursing, charge nurse and/or medical staff. Performs charge duties as requested by director, after six (6) months nursing experience and appropriate training as required. Rounds on patients per policy to improve clinical outcome. Orients or mentors new staff members. Listens effectively to the patient to facilitate care requirements. Provides first line customer service response. Follows the MUSC Standards of Behaviors.
